15 Tools Authentication/Security Settings In [Authentication/Security Settings], you can configure the authentication and security settings. For more information about the feature, refer to "Authentication and Accounting Features" (P.533). The following shows the reference section for each setting. System Administrator Settings In [System Administrator Settings], you can set the system administrator ID and passcode. We recommend setting the system administrator ID and passcode to prevent unauthorized setting changes and ensure security. System Administrator's Login ID Set the system administrator's user ID. Enter the ID from 1 to 32 single-byte characters. Note • The default of the system administrator's user ID is "admin". 1 Select [System Administrator's Login ID]. 2 Select [On]. 3 Select [Keyboard]. 4 Enter the system administrator's ID with up to 32 characters, and then select [Save]. 5 Repeat steps 3 and 4 to re-enter the same system administrator's ID in [Re-enter System Administrator's Login ID]. 6 Select [Save]. 7 A confirmation window appears. Select [Yes] to confirm your entry. System Administrator's Passcode Set the passcode for the System Administration mode. Setting a passcode is strongly recommended to enhance security. Note • The default of the system administrator's passcode is "1111". The system administrator's passcode set here is used when [Passcode Entry for Control Panel Login] is set to [On] under [Authentication/Security Settings] > [Passcode Policy]. Set the passcode after setting the system administrator's user ID. You can set the passcode from 4 to 12 numeric digits. 450
